摘要
【目的】研究经济林资源动态变化,为指导区域林业生产、科学规划、合理经营、稳定发展提供科学理论依据。【方法】选取新疆叶城县代表性的核桃、红枣、杏、石榴、苹果、香梨、葡萄、桃等经济林树种,利用“3S”技术,数集2004、2014年实地调查数据,运用数理统计与空间分析方法,分析叶城县经济林资源树种、品种、面积的时空变化及分布特征。【结果】2004~2014年间,叶城县经济林中核桃增长面积最大,为25225.74hm2,年平均变化率为19.02%;第二为红枣,面积为1382.92hm2,年平均变化率为1398.30%;杏、石榴、苹果等面积均呈现不同程度的减少。【结论】叶城县林果业发展模式较单一,经济林以核桃为主,增长面积远超其他经济林品种,且在时间和空间上均呈现不平衡分布。
【Objective】 This project aims to grasp dynamic changes of economic forest resources and put forward the solutions to the imbalance of economic forest distribution in Yecheng County in the hope of providing a scientific theoretical basis for guiding regional forestry production, scientific planning, rational management and stable development.【Method】'3S' technology was used for field data collection to select representative walnut, red dates, apricots, pomegranate, apples, pears and grapes in Yecheng County. The field survey data of economic forest trees and peaches in 2004-2014 were analyzed by using mathematical statistics and spatial analysis methods to explain the temporal variation and spatial distribution characteristics of economic forest tree species and variety area in Yecheng County.【Result】 In Yecheng County from 2004 to 2014, the largest growth area of walnut was 25,225.74 hm 2, the annual average rate of change was 19.02%. The growth area of jujube was the second largest at 1,382.92 hm 2, and the annual average rate of change was 1,398.30%. The area of apricot, pomegranate, apple and other trees showed varying degrees of reduction.【Conclusion】 The development model of forest fruit industry in Yecheng County is singular. The main economic forest varieties are mainly walnuts, and the growth area is far superior to other economic forest varieties, and they are unevenly distributed in time and space.
